Performance Validation is a 100% employee-owned consulting firm with over 30 years of experience providing Commissioning, Qualification, and Validation (CQV) services to the life sciences industry. Our engineers work on-site with pharmaceutical, biotech, and medical device clients across the U.S. and internationally, helping them meet rigorous FDA and industry standards. We have teams in Indiana, Michigan, Illinois, Kansas, Washington, Wisconsin, and North Carolina.

Responsibilities

  • Travel to client facilities and perform hands-on qualification and verification activities, including Installation, Operational, and Performance Qualifications (IQ/OQ/PQ)
  • Develop technical documentation including User Requirements, Risk Assessments, Test Protocols, and Summary Reports under the guidance of senior engineers
  • Learn to apply FDA regulations (including 21 CFR Parts 11, 210/211, and 820) and cGMP principles to real-world client systems and processes
  • Perform system walk-downs in manufacturing environments — this is field work, and may involve stairs, ladders, confined spaces, and moderate lifting
  • Support identification and resolution of test failures and non-conformances
  • Build expertise in a technical discipline such as thermal mapping, computer systems validation, or process validation — depending on your interests and the needs of your team
